Blintzes
Ingredients
2 Eggs
2 tablespoons of Oil
1 cup of Milk
¾ cup of All-purpose flour, sifted
½ teaspoon of Salt
½ cup of Butter
200 grams of Cream cheese
½ cup of Cottage cheese
1 Egg yolk
2 tablespoons of Sugar
1 teaspoon of Vanilla extract
Strawberry jam
Sour cream
Preparation
Step 1 : The eggs are beaten with the oil and milk.
Step 2 : Add the flour and salt, mix well, and refrigerate for 30 minutes.
Step 3 : For each blintz, melt a teaspoon of butter in a skillet and pour 1 1/2 teaspoons of the mixture, spreading it over the bottom of the pan.
Step 4 : Cook over medium heat until lightly golden on one side, then turn and cook until the other side is golden.
Step 5 : Remove from the skillet.
Step 6 : Prepare the filling by mixing the cream cheese, cottage cheese, egg yolk, sugar, and vanilla extract until smooth, then refrigerate.
Step 7 : Place a spoonful of cheese filling on each blintz, fold, and roll.
Step 8 : Arrange on a glass baking dish and keep warm in the oven.
Step 9 : When serving, accompany the blintzes with strawberry jam and sour cream.
